About the Company

Kovai.co is an AI-first software company offering multiple products at scale in the B2B SaaS space. We provide smart, future-ready solutions for small, medium, and enterprise organizations across industries. The organization offers a wide range of business software products. From robust enterprise software for Microsoft BizTalk and Azure Serverless platforms to Knowledge Management SaaS, we cover it all. Our product team consists of thinkers and innovators who are redefining the way robust Enterprise Software and SaaS products are built. Headquartered in London, U.K., and with a development center in Coimbatore, India, our engineers have niche skills, in-depth domain knowledge, and a strong focus on AI-driven capabilities

Job Title
Account Executive (120k OTE) - London - Fast-Growing Tech Company
Job Description
Job title: Account Executive – Document360 Role Summary: Drive new business sales for the Document360 AI‑powered knowledge base platform, generating revenue from mid‑market to enterprise UK accounts. Own end‑to‑end sales cycle, from independent prospecting to closing, with support from a dedicated SDR. Expectations: - Achieve and exceed quarterly and annual sales targets (120k OTE). - Secure meetings, negotiate terms, and close multi‑month SaaS deals. - Deliver presentations, demos, and value propositions to senior stakeholders. - Collaborate cross‑functionally with Product, Support, and Senior Leadership to align solutions. - Provide accurate forecasts, reports, and market insights. Key Responsibilities: - Prospect and qualify leads; set up initial contact and product demos. - Conduct needs analysis with prospects, propose solutions, and articulate ROI. - Lead negotiations with procurement and executive teams, finalize contracts. - Manage end‑to‑end sales pipeline; update CRM with activity and forecast data. - Align internal resources for successful client onboarding and support. - Monitor market trends, competitor activity and adjust strategy accordingly. - Resolve customer issues promptly in collaboration with support teams. - Participate in quarterly team engagement events and travel as required. Required Skills: - 2+ years SaaS sales experience with complex (3–9 month) cycles. - Experience in consultative, solution‑based selling to mid‑market and enterprise. - Strong negotiation skills with LOB, procurement, and C‑level execs. - Excellent verbal, written, and presentation skills; proficient in web‑based demos. - Customer‑centric mindset; ability to uncover multiple land‑and‑expand opportunities. - Cross‑functional collaboration; influence internal teams during deal cycles. - Familiarity with enterprise software, although specific knowledge‑base experience not required. Required Education & Certifications: - Bachelor’s degree or equivalent preferred in Business, Marketing, or related field. - Demonstrated sales track record and ability to meet revenue targets.
